亲爱的网友,你能搜到本文中,说明您很希望了解这个问题,以下内容就是我们收集整理的相关资料,希望该答案能满足您的要求

RubyIDE - 最佳的Ruby开发工具

Ruby是一门开源的编程语言,它具有简单易懂、表达能力强等特点,逐渐成为了程序员们热爱的语言之一。为了更好地支持Ruby开发者们的工作,出现了很多Ruby开发工具,其中最受欢迎的工具就是RubyIDE。

RubyIDE是什么?

RubyIDE是一款针对Ruby开发者设计的IDE工具,它对Ruby语言的语义和结构有着深入理解,提供了很多便捷的代码编辑、调试、测试、部署等功能,帮助开发者们提高开发效率和代码质量。

RubyIDE的功能

1. 代码智能提示

RubyIDE通过深度解析和理解Ruby编程语言的语义和结构,能够自动识别并提示可以使用的方法、变量、类名等,从而加速代码编写的过程。同时,RubyIDE还提供了快捷键,方便用户快速调用想要的方法、变量等。

2. 调试工具

在编写代码过程中难免会出现一些bug,RubyIDE提供强大的调试工具来帮助开发者定位和解决问题。用户可以在IDE中设置断点,逐行执行代码并观察每个变量的值,从而找到代码中的错误。

3. 代码重构

在代码开发过程中,经常需要对代码进行重构,改进某些方面的代码质量。RubyIDE提供了很多重构工具,这些工具可以自动识别代码质量差的地方,并根据规则自动重构代码,从而提高代码质量。

4. 单元测试和集成测试

RubyIDE可以自动生成单元测试框架代码和集成测试代码,开发者可以使用这些测试代码来测试他们的代码,确保代码的质量。如果开发者在代码中出现了错误,测试用例可以帮助开发者及时发现问题,从而提高代码的健壮性。

5. Git和SVN集成

无论是个人项目还是团队项目,版本控制工具都是必不可少的。RubyIDE集成了Git和SVN,可以方便的集成到项目中,支持用户直接在IDE中提交代码、查看版本历史等功能。

RubyIDE的优势

1. 界面简洁,操作简单

RubyIDE的界面非常简洁,操作也非常简单,完全不需要刻意学习,就可以很快上手并熟练使用。即使没有太多的编程经验,用户也可以利用这个工具进行开发。

2. 支持多种Ruby开发框架

RubyIDE支持Ruby on Rails、Sinatra、Hanami等多种开发框架,用户可以根据自己的需要进行选择。这是它比其他IDE工具更强大的一个方面。

3. 多平台支持

RubyIDE支持Windows、Mac OS X和Linux等多种操作系统,包括32位和64位系统,让用户在不同的操作系统下都可以享受到它提供的强大特性。

结论

RubyIDE是Ruby开发者们必备的开发工具,它提供了很多便捷的代码编辑、调试、测试、部署等功能,帮助开发者们提高开发效率和代码质量。通过对RubyIDE的了解,我们可以更好地掌握Ruby编程语言,从而更好地进行Ruby开发。

【引言】

在过去,编写代码是需要安装开发环境和编程软件来编写。但随着技术不断进步,我们现在也可以使用在线IDE来编写代码。其中,Ruby IDE在线是其中一个非常受欢迎的选择,因为Ruby语言的流行和易于学习和使用。在本文中,我们将深入了解Ruby IDE在线,并看看它为我们提供的所有好处。

【概述】

Ruby是一种非常受欢迎的编程语言,Ruby IDE在线提供了一种便捷的方式来编写和运行Ruby代码。这使得Ruby IDE在线成为了经常被开发人员使用的在线工具之一。从初学者到经验丰富的开发人员,Ruby IDE在线适用于所有人。

【如何使用Ruby IDE在线】

Ruby IDE在线是一款基于web的开发工具,其主要功能是编写和运行Ruby代码。该工具支持多种操作系统和多种浏览器,因此我们可以在任何设备上使用它。

首先,我们需要访问在线的Ruby IDE,其中一个比较好的选择是repl.it。在网站的主页上,我们就可以看到Ruby IDE的选项。单击它后,我们将被带到工具的开发界面。在这里,我们可以直接开始编写我们的Ruby代码。该工具的界面简洁而直观,易于使用。此外,该工具还支持多个文件,我们可以将代码拆分为多个文件进行编写、运行和调试。

Ruby IDE在线还提供了与其他在线IDE相似的功能,例如代码自动格式化、代码着色、代码提示等。在代码编辑过程中,该编辑器旁边的控制台中显示了代码的实时输出,这对于测试代码非常有用。

【Ruby IDE在线的优点】

Ruby IDE在线的优点众多。以下是其中的一些:

1.免费使用 - 在线的Ruby IDE免费使用,这是它比许多其他在线IDE更为有吸引力的原因之一。我们不需要支付任何费用就可以使用该工具,这对于初学者和那些仅需要临时编写一些代码的人来说,是非常有价值的。

2.易于使用 - Ruby IDE在线提供了一个直观的用户界面,我们可以在其中编写、运行和调试代码。无需安装维护编译器,即可快速启动项目。

3.支持多个文件 - Ruby IDE在线支持将代码分解成多个文件,这对于组织代码并使其更可读是非常有用的。

4.快速启动 - 不需要安装任何软件就可以立即使用Ruby IDE在线。只需打开浏览器并完成相应设置,即可立即开始编写我们的代码。

5.社区支持 - Ruby是一个开源的编程语言,同时也是一个非常活跃的社区。在线Ruby IDE工具包含了大量Ruby相关的社区和资源。

【结论】

总之,Ruby IDE在线是一种非常有用的开发工具,旨在使编写、运行和调试Ruby代码更为容易。该工具易于使用,支持多个文件和其他常用功能。Ruby IDE在线还包括一个非常活跃的社区,其中包含了大量的资源和文档可供使用。无论您是一个初学者还是一个有经验的开发者,Ruby IDE在线都是一个非常有价值的工具,值得一试。

不知这篇文章是否帮您解答了与标题相关的疑惑,如果您对本篇文章满意,请劳驾您在文章结尾点击“顶一下”,以示对该文章的肯定,如果您不满意,则也请“踩一下”,以便督促我们改进该篇文章。如果您想更进步了解相关内容,可查看文章下方的相关链接,那里很可能有你想要的内容。最后,感谢客官老爷的御览